Vision to Victory
James’s journey began on his 50-acre Colorado property,
where beetle-killed pines sparked a shift to biochar innovation.
What started as a mission to repurpose dead trees has grown into a broader vision:
Transforming all forms of organic waste into climate solutions.
Under his leadership, Biochar Now has expanded across industries:
• Regenerative agriculture
• Livestock health
• Clean water technologies
• Sustainable construction
• Textile waste upcycling
• Certified carbon credit platforms
In 2017 Biochar Now became the first Biochar Company to be approved by the EPA
